Transaction 586959a8a11112f070d8409c74f66bbcdb99647c52ce3741874397abfb04e8a6

4 Input
2 Outputs
  • 586959a8a11112f070d8409c74f66bbcdb99647c52ce3741874397abfb04e8a6:0
  • value  119712456
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 586959a8a11112f070d8409c74f66bbcdb99647c52ce3741874397abfb04e8a6:1
  • value  933008
    address  16BwDS6Lq1N1vjHhpnJu4FUUDYHZa4Z4pg